#!/usr/bin/perl #============================================================================# # List all block devices that not exists in fstab # #============================================================================# # (C) Denis Smirnov # #============================================================================# use strict; use warnings qw(FATAL all); use Cwd 'abs_path'; use Text::Table; my %devices; # List all USB devices foreach ( glob("/dev/disk/by-id/usb-*") ) { $devices{ abs_path($_) } = 1; } # List all removable devices { my @devs = split( "\n", `/bin/lsblk -d -r -o RM,KNAME` ); foreach (@devs) { next unless /^1\s+(.+)$/; $devices{'/dev/'.$1} = 1; } } # List all devices in /etc/pmount.allow if ( open my $fh, "<", "/etc/pmount.allow" ) { while (<$fh>) { s/#.*//; s/\s+$//; next if $_ eq ''; $_ = abs_path($_) if -l $_; $devices{$_} = 1; } close $fh; } # Parse /etc/fstab my %disks; my %fstab_dev; my %fstab_uuid; my %fstab_label; sub parse_fstab($) { open( my $fh, "<", $_[0] ) || return; my @out; while (<$fh>) { my %h; s/#.*//; s/\s+$//; next if $_ eq ''; my ( $dev, $uuid, $label ) = ( '', '', '' ); if (s/^UUID=([^\s"]+)\s+//) { $uuid = $1; $h{uuid} = $1; } elsif (s/^UUID="([^"]+)"\s+//) { $uuid = $1; $h{uuid} = $1; } elsif (s/^LABEL=([^\s"]+)\s+//) { $label = $1; $h{label} = $1; } elsif (s/^LABEL="((?:[^"]|"")+)"\s+//) { $label = $1; $label =~ s/""/"/g; $h{label} = $1; } elsif (s/^([^\s"]+)\s+//) { $dev = $1; $h{dev} = $1; } else { next; } my @fields = split( /\s+/, $_ ); $h{mountpoint} = shift(@fields); $h{fs} = shift(@fields); my @opts = split( ',', shift(@fields) ); foreach my $opt (@opts) { $h{opts}->{$opt} = 1; } push @out, \%h; } close $fh; return @out; } sub parse_line($) { my $fields = $_[0]; my %h; while ( $fields =~ s/^\s*([^"]+)="([^\"]*)"\s*// ) { $h{$1} = $2; } my $dev = $h{KNAME}; if ( $h{TYPE} eq 'disk' ) { $disks{$dev} = \%h; } if ( $h{TYPE} eq 'part' ) { my $basedev = $dev; $basedev =~ s/\d+$//; foreach my $key ( keys %h ) { if ( $h{$key} eq '' ) { $h{$key} = $disks{$basedev}->{$key}; } } } return if $h{FSTYPE} eq ''; return if $h{FSTYPE} eq 'swap'; return if $h{FSTYPE} eq 'linux_raid_member'; return if $h{FSTYPE} eq 'LVM2_member'; # skip LVM partitions # return if $h{TYPE} eq 'lvm'; # skip FS in fstab return if defined $fstab_label{ $h{LABEL} }; return if defined $fstab_uuid{ $h{UUID} }; return if defined $fstab_dev{ "/dev/" . $h{KNAME} }; return \%h; } foreach ( parse_fstab "/etc/fstab" ) { if ( defined $_->{opts}->{user} ) { if ( defined $_->{dev} ) { my $dev = $_->{dev}; $dev = abs_path($dev) if -l $dev; $devices{$dev} = 1; } next; } if ( defined $_->{dev} ) { my $dev = $_->{dev}; $dev = abs_path($dev) if -l $dev; $fstab_dev{$dev} = 1; } $fstab_label{ $_->{label} } = 1 if defined $_->{label}; $fstab_uuid{ $_->{uuid} } = 1 if defined $_->{uuid}; } my @out; # Get all info about removable and USB devices open( my $fh, "-|", '/bin/lsblk', '-o', 'NAME,FSTYPE,LABEL,MOUNTPOINT,SIZE,RM,KNAME,MODEL,TYPE,UUID', '-P' ); my $tb = Text::Table->new( 'NAME', 'MOUNTPOINT', 'LABEL', 'FSTYPE', "SIZE\n&left", 'MODEL' ); while (<$fh>) { my $h = parse_line($_); next unless defined $h; next unless defined $devices{ "/dev/" . $h->{KNAME} }; $tb->add( $h->{NAME}, $h->{MOUNTPOINT}, $h->{LABEL}, $h->{FSTYPE}, $h->{SIZE}, $h->{MODEL} ); my $dev = "/dev/" . $h->{KNAME}; push @out, $dev; } print $tb;
